Role

The Birgidale Complex is a dynamic community space that is based in Castlemilk, Glasgow.

The Complex is currently seeking a Community Development Worker to take forward new developments within the venue. This will allow the Complex to attract new audiences and new partnerships within a community setting in Castlemilk.

We are seeking an energetic and organised individual who will join our team as a specialist community worker who has experience of CLD (Community Learning and Development).

This role offers a unique opportunity to contribute to the growth and success of the Birgidale Complex whilst gaining valuable experience in community development work. The successful candidate would work for 21 hours per week, and the salary is in the region of £19,350.00 per annum and is funded till 2027. The post holder will be line managed by a member of the Birgidale Management Committee Board.
